Briefly reviews previous literature by the author before presenting an original 12 step system integration protocol designed to ensure the success of companies or countries in their efforts to develop and market new products. Looks at the issues from different strategic levels such as corporate, international, military and economic. Presents 31 case studies, including the success of Japan in microchips to the failure of Xerox to sell its invention of the Alto personal computer 3 years before Apple: from the success in DNA and Superconductor research to the success of Sunbeam in inventing and marketing food processors: and from the daring invention and production of atomic energy for survival to the successes of sewing machine inventor Howe in co‐operating on patents to compete in markets. Includes 306 questions and answers in order to qualify concepts introduced.

Purpose

The authors aim to examine whether the well-established unified theory of acceptance and use of technology can be effectively adapted for use in an external audit setting and whether the re-specified model holds under different levels of budget pressure.

Design/methodology/approach

This paper takes the form of a case study/questionnaire with Lisrel path modelling.

Findings

Results support the re-specified model.

Research limitations/implications

The model should aid audit research by providing a platform for new research to explore more specific solutions to technology reluctance. The authors extend general TAM research through additional exploration of the theory and impact of social influence, a determinant that has shown inconsistent tendencies in prior studies. The authors address several limitations in past TAM research including the use of student participants and self-selection bias.

Practical implications

Firms must understand the implications of their policies and culture on the intention of audit teams to voluntarily utilize software. Technology can improve the efficiency and effectiveness of audit procedures, aid in the identification of fraud and lower litigation costs. Accounting firms have invested in the development of audit testing software and can only recoup these investments if the software is used.

Originality/value

The study is the first to completely model the intention to use technology in an external audit engagement with consideration of budget influences.

The Center for Industrial Research (SI), the University of Oslo (UiO) and a group of Norwegian companies have collaborated between 1990 and 1992 in the research programme ‘Industrial Microelectronics’ with a total cost of 30 MNOK. The programme was sponsored by the Norwegian Scientific and Industrial Research Council (NTNF) as one of the twin programmes constituting a national research initiative in microelectronics. The motivation for the programme is the recognition of microelectronics as a key technology commanding the performance and market success of many of the electronics systems from the Norwegian electronics industry towards the year 2000. The main objective is to stimulate industrial innovation by developing, transferring and exploiting knowledge and methods based upon advanced microelectronics. Focused activities are silicon sensor technology, combined analogue/digital design of application‐specific integrated circuits, large scale instrumentation, sensor packaging and thermal management of electronic systems. SI is focusing on applied research, UiO on education, and collaborating Norwegian companies are using the results in their own R&D projects. It is anticipated that the research results will be fully industrialised within 3–5 years. The programme is co‐ordinated with other Norwegian government‐sponsored research activities as well as European research programmes based on microelectronics. The programme is organised in projects and monitored with a set of milestones strongly indicating the achievement of successful industrial innovation, research results of international standing and high‐quality education of key personnel for the industry. Several successful examples of the research results are highlighted: Design and process methodology for double‐sided microstrip silicon radiation sensors for detection of high energy elementary particles, silicon‐to‐silicon and silicon‐to‐thin film anodic bonding processes for sensor fabrication, combined analogue/digital application‐specific integrated circuits for front‐end instrumentation applications, packaging of radiation sensors and thermal management of electronic systems by evaporation cooling. It is concluded that the programme has successfully achieved results in harmony with the objective.

Purpose

The purpose of this paper is to investigate the distribution characteristics of airflow in mine ventilation suits with different pipeline structures when the human body is bent at various angles. On this basis, the stress points are extracted to investigate the pressure variation of a ventilation suit under different ventilation rates and pipeline structures.

Design/methodology/approach

Based on the three-dimensional human body scanner, portable pressure test and other instruments, a human experiment was conducted in an artificial cabin. The study analyzed and compared the distribution characteristics of clearance under three different pipeline structures, as well as the pressure variation of the ventilation suit.

Findings

The study found that the clearance in front of two pipeline structures gradually increased in size as the degree of bending increased, and there was minimal clearance in the chest and back. The longitudinal structure exhibits a significant decrease in clearance compared to the spiral structure. The pressure value of the spiral pipeline structure with the same ventilation volume is low, followed by the transverse structure, while the longitudinal structure has the highest pressure value. The increase in clothing pressure value of a spiral pipeline structured ventilation suit with varying ventilation volumes is minimal.

Originality/value

The ventilation suit has a promising future as a type of personal protective equipment for mitigating heat damage in mines. It is of great value to study the pipeline structure of the ventilation suit for human comfort.

Purpose

This paper aims to provide a fabrication and measurement of a highly stretchable pressure sensor with a “V-type” array microelectrode on a grating PDMS substrate.

Design/methodology/approach

First, the “V-type” array structure on the silicon wafer was fabricated by the MEMS technology, and the fabrication process included ultra-violet lithography and silicon etching. The “V-type” array structure on the master mold was then replicated into polycarbonate, which served as an intermediate, negative mold, using a conventional nanoimprint lithography technique. The negative mold was subsequently used in the PDMS molding process to produce PDMS “V-type” array structures with the same structures as the master mold. An Ag film was coated on the PDMS “V-type” array structure surface by the magnetron sputtering process to obtain PDMS “V-type” array microelectrodes. Finally, a PDMS prepolymer was prepared using a Sylgard184 curing agent with a weight ratio of a 20:1 and applied to the cavity at the middle of the two-layer PDMS “V-type” array microelectrode template to complete hot-press bonding, and a pressure sensor was realized.

Findings

The experimental results showed that the PDMS “V-type” array microelectrode has high stretchability of 65 per cent, temperature stability of 0.0248, humidity stability of 0.000204, bending stability and cycle stability. Capacitive pressure sensors with a “V-type” array microelectrode exhibit ideal initial capacitance (111.45 pF), good pressure sensitivity of 0.1143 MPa-1 (0-0.35 Mpa), fast response and relaxation times (<200 ms), high bending stability, high temperature/humidity stability and high cycle stability.

Originality/value

The PDMS “V-type” array structure microelectrode can be used to fabricate pressure sensors and is highly flexible, crack-free and durable.

Purpose

Recently, social innovation (SI) has captured the imagination of a range of actors globally, including in the higher education (HE) sector. This study explores the conceptual domain of SI leadership in HE. Drawing on the insights of 22 experienced practitioners in Canada, it provides a concept map to help guide leadership practice and research.

Design/methodology/approach

The study adopted Group Concept Mapping (GCM), a mixed methods approach that provides a structured way to map the “conceptual domain” of a topic from the perspectives of those with close knowledge of it. Using online GCM software, one group of participants generated statements in response to a prompting question about SI leadership. Another group sorted statements into conceptual groups, rating them for importance. The authors then produced a preliminary map using cluster analysis. A third group interpreted that map. The authors analyzed interpretation data to produce a final concept map, which is discussed in light of relevant literature.

Findings

GCM methodology resulted in 108 statements about SI leadership, with the vast majority ranked as highly important. The analysis produced a map consisting of nine “clusters” of conceptually related ideas about SI leadership, encapsulated under three interacting areas of focus: individual, relational, institutional/system. Participants confirmed the map reflected key dimensions of practice, noting it indicated important tensions and paradoxes core to their practice. Their interpretations highlighted how the map represented iterative dynamics of leadership over time and across levels; and how different theoretical and practice traditions in SI communities affect conceptualizations of leadership.

Research limitations/implications

The study suggests that an area ripe for study is the navigation of micro-level systems in pursuit of meso-level and macro-level systems change. The map provides an empirically derived set of dimensions for instrument development in future SI leadership studies. The context of conventional academic institutions bounds the results but helps to surface key considerations for researching SI processes in other mature institutions. Comparison of findings with extant leadership theories suggests that, to advance theoretical research on the topic of leadership in SI, bricolage or new theory development will be needed.

Practical implications

The map paints broad themes with concrete, practice-level ideas. It can serve as a touchstone for reflection by experienced practitioners and offers a reference point to orient those new to leading SI.

Originality/value

The scholarly knowledge base about SI has been growing rapidly, but it is still an emerging field of study. There are only a handful of published studies offering perspectives on SI in HE, and none with respect to SI leadership in HE. This study offers original conceptual insights grounded in empirical data gathered through a method aligned with its exploratory purpose.
